SB1247 Summary

  • Establishes a community reentry work program allowing eligible inmates within 90 days of release to work in the community under Arizona Department of Corrections authority.

  • Sets minimum eligibility requirements including: no convictions for sexual abuse, violent crimes, or crimes against children; no domestic violence sentences; low community risk classification; no felony detainers; and satisfactory progress on individualized corrections plans.

  • Requires the department to notify crime victims and allow them 20 days to submit written statements opposing or supporting the inmate's program participation.

  • Authorizes the department to collect a percentage of inmate compensation for room and board costs and to deduct funds for restitution, costs, and fines owed by the inmate.

  • Makes absence without leave from a community reentry facility a Class 5 felony with consecutive sentencing, and automatically terminates the program on July 1, 2026.
